Two Picasso paintings to be exhibited on International Museum Day
Skopje, May 16 (MIA) - Painting "Head of a Woman" by Spanish artist Pablo Picasso, owned by the Museum of Contemporary Art, will be presented before visitors of event "Night of Museums" late Saturday, in light of the International Day of Museums.
The painting was donated in 1964, following the catastrophic Skopje earthquake. It was stolen and later found in the 1970s, and was displayed for the last time in 2002.
Besides "Head of a Woman", the exhibition will also include another Picasso artwork, graphic "Dance of Satires", owned by a collector from Macedonia. It is a unique painting with a certificate, created in 1957.
